Common Car Accident Scenarios – Causes & Determining Fault

Los Angeles is a vast city teeming with people. Its roads and multi-lane highways are busy day and night. With millions of people and vehicles on the roads, car accidents happen with great frequency.

According to the Los Angeles Police Department, in 2021, there were tens of thousands of car accidents in the city. The data also showed there were 1,479 people severely injured in car accidents in 2021, 30% higher than in 2020

Distracted Driving Accidents – How to Determine Fault 

Anything that diverts a driver’s attention away from the road can be considered distracted driving. A typical example is talking or texting on your phone. Other things like eating, reaching for something, or being deep in thought or conversation with a passenger can also be considered distracted driving.  

Distracted driving can be challenging to prove. It’s wise to hire an experienced lawyer to help you state your case. 

Your attorney will thoroughly investigate the accident to see if the at-fault driver was distracted or if other factors were at play. They will also look for evidence to prove they were distracted.

In these types of cases, video footage of the accident can be extremely helpful. Your attorney will seek footage from red light cameras and any surveillance cameras from nearby businesses. Smart doorbells that are increasingly common in residential homes can also be helpful.

Proving Fault in a Speeding Accident Case

Speeding can be an especially deadly factor in a car accident. If you are fortunate to survive a high-speed collision, you may be dealing with extremely serious injuries that may affect you for the rest of your life. 

To prove fault, your attorneys will investigate the accident. A thorough review of the relevant evidence, like photos, video, witness statements, and police crash reports can be critical when building a case. 

Driving Under the Influence – How To Determine Fault in a Crash

A driver under the influence of drugs or alcohol that causes an accident may face criminal charges. Ask your attorney about recovering damages through a personal injury lawsuit

You may be able to sue the at-fault driver or their employer. You may also have a cause of action against the owner of the establishment that served them, the bartender, or possibly the drug manufacturer if relevant. 

An experienced personal injury attorney will carefully pore over the police reports and toxicology reports to prove fault. Once fault is proven, they will make sure any lost income and earnings are calculated as well as all your medical expenses and non-economic damages

Your attorney can oversee and conduct the negotiations with the insurance companies involved to ensure you are justly compensated in a fair settlement. If a settlement isn’t achieved, your attorney will represent you at trial.
